Was ist JSON Prompting und warum ist es wichtig?

Was ist JSON Prompting und warum ist es wichtig?

1. Was ist JSON Prompting und warum ist es wichtig? 2. Die Grundlagen von JSON Prompting 3. Vorteile von JSON Prompting gegenüber natürlicher Sprache 4. Anwendungsbeispiele für JSON Prompting 5. Best Practices für JSON Prompting 6. Häufig gestellte Fragen

1. Was ist JSON Prompting und warum ist es wichtig?

JSON Prompting ist eine Technik, bei der Prompts für Künstliche Intelligenz nicht in freier Sprache, sondern in einer strukturierten JSON-Form geschrieben werden. Während klassische Text-Prompts oft Interpretationsspielraum lassen, sorgt JSON Prompting für klare, maschinenlesbare Anweisungen. Das macht es zu einem der wichtigsten Trends in der Arbeit mit modernen KI-Systemen.

1.1 Definition von JSON Prompting

Beim JSON Prompting werden Aufgaben in einem JSON-Format definiert, zum Beispiel:

{
  "task": "summarize",
  "length": "3 bullet points",
  "tone": "professional"
}

Der Vorteil: Das KI-Modell weiß genau, welche Struktur es einhalten muss. Dadurch sinkt die Wahrscheinlichkeit für Fehler und sogenannte „Halluzinationen“ deutlich.

1.2 Warum JSON Prompting?

Die Antwort ist einfach: KI-Modelle sind auf unzähligen JSON-Daten trainiert. JSON Prompting spricht also direkt die „Muttersprache“ vieler Modelle. Das Ergebnis: weniger Chaos, mehr Konsistenz, und klare Ausgaben, die sich leichter weiterverarbeiten lassen.

2. Die Grundlagen von JSON Prompting

Um JSON Prompting zu verstehen, muss man zunächst wissen, was JSON eigentlich ist: JavaScript Object Notation. Es handelt sich um ein schlankes Datenformat, das seit Jahren Standard für APIs, Datenbanken und Webanwendungen ist. Genau diese Struktur macht es so wertvoll für KI-Prompts.

2.1 Aufbau eines JSON Prompts

Ein JSON Prompt besteht aus sogenannten Schlüssel-Wert-Paaren. Ein Beispiel:

{
  "task": "write_post",
  "platform": "twitter",
  "tone": "casual",
  "max_length": 200
}

Das Modell weiß dadurch exakt: Es soll einen Social-Media-Post für Twitter schreiben, mit lockerer Tonalität und maximal 200 Zeichen.

2.2 Unterschiede zu Freitext-Prompts

Während ein Text-Prompt wie „Schreib einen kurzen Post über Business Central“ zu völlig unterschiedlichen Ergebnissen führen kann, garantiert JSON Prompting ein einheitliches Format und erleichtert die Weiterverarbeitung – zum Beispiel in Dashboards, Reports oder Workflows.

3. Vorteile von JSON Prompting gegenüber natürlicher Sprache

JSON Prompting hat in der Praxis klare Vorteile:

3.1 Struktur und Konsistenz

Mit JSON Prompting definierst du Struktur und Format der Antwort. Das reduziert Interpretationsspielraum und verhindert unvorhersehbare Outputs.

3.2 Weniger Halluzinationen

Da das Modell konkrete Vorgaben erhält, bleiben die Antworten präzise und nah an der Aufgabe – statt ins Ungefähre abzudriften.

3.3 Integration in Systeme

JSON ist die Sprache von APIs, Datenbanken und Automatisierungen. JSON Prompting ermöglicht dadurch nahtlose Übergänge in bestehende Workflows.

3.4 Wiederverwendbarkeit

Einmal erstellte JSON Prompts lassen sich als Templates speichern und immer wieder nutzen – ein echter Boost für Effizienz und Geschwindigkeit.

4. Anwendungsbeispiele für JSON Prompting

Die Einsatzmöglichkeiten sind nahezu unbegrenzt. Einige typische Beispiele für JSON Prompting:

4.1 Datenextraktion aus E-Mails

{
  "task": "extract_info",
  "email": "Hi, ich bin Anna von TechSoft. Unsere App stürzt ständig ab.",
  "output": {
    "name": "string",
    "company": "string",
    "problem": "string"
  }
}

Antwort:

{
  "name": "Anna",
  "company": "TechSoft",
  "problem": "App stürzt ab"
}

4.2 Automatisierte Content-Erstellung

{
  "task": "write_blog_intro",
  "topic": "Produktivität im Homeoffice",
  "tone": "inspirational",
  "length": "100 words"
}

4.3 Analyse von Kundenfeedback

{
  "task": "analyze_feedback",
  "input": "Das Produkt ist gut, aber der Support reagiert langsam.",
  "output": {
    "positive": "string",
    "negative": "string",
    "sentiment": ["positiv", "neutral", "negativ"]
  }
}

5. Best Practices für JSON Prompting

Damit JSON Prompting optimal funktioniert, solltest du folgende Tipps beachten:

5.1 Nutze klare Schlüssel

Vermeide vage Begriffe wie „info“ oder „text“. Besser: „summary“, „tone“ oder „audience“.

5.2 Setze Constraints

Definiere klare Grenzen, z. B. maximale Wortanzahl oder Pflichtfelder, um die Ausgabe zu steuern.

5.3 Verwende Temperatur = 0

Mit einer niedrigen Temperatureinstellung lieferst du konsistente und reproduzierbare Ergebnisse.

5.4 Übertreibe es nicht

Zwar kann JSON verschachtelt werden, aber zu viele Ebenen verwirren das Modell. Halte es möglichst einfach.

Häufig gestellte Fragen

Ist JSON Prompting immer besser als natürlicher Text?

Nein. JSON Prompting eignet sich besonders für strukturierte Aufgaben wie Datenverarbeitung oder Berichte. Für kreative Texte oder Dialoge ist Freitext oft besser.

Kann ich JSON Prompting auch mit anderen Formaten nutzen?

Ja. Neben JSON funktionieren auch YAML oder XML. JSON ist jedoch Standard und am weitesten verbreitet.

Brauche ich Programmierkenntnisse?

Nein. Grundkenntnisse reichen. JSON Prompting ist nicht schwerer als eine Einkaufsliste im JSON-Format.

Welche Fehler sollte ich vermeiden?

Typische Fehler sind fehlende Anführungszeichen oder vergessene Kommas. Nutze Validatoren, um deine JSON Prompts zu prüfen.

Lässt sich JSON Prompting mit Automatisierungen verbinden?

Absolut. Viele APIs, CRM-Systeme und Automatisierungstools verstehen JSON direkt. Das macht JSON Prompting so stark im Alltag.

Zurück zum Blog

Hinterlasse einen Kommentar